What will you be doing?
Lead partnership origination with insurers, trading platforms, and technology providers, turning conversations into assured, revenue-generating collaborations.
Own activation from first contact through integration and go-live, removing roadblocks and coordinating commercial and technical workstreams.
Run structured discovery with partners to scope value, map joint propositions, and build successful business cases.
Project-manage multi-stakeholder integrations with Sales, Product, Customer Success, and Engineering to deliver improved outcomes and on-time launches.
Build winner-level partner enablement materials, playbooks, and success metrics to scale the channel.
Negotiate and refresh agreements that protect value while enabling creative, inspired routes to market.
Monitor performance, report results, and refine strategy to stay focused on high-impact opportunities.
